  • Title

    A New Model for the Itinerary Definition of Real-Time Imprecise Mobile Agents

  • Abstract
    In information retrieving applications, mobile agents may have to finish their mission before a deadline. Also, there may be some flexibility for the itinerary definition due to optional precedence relations. In this paper, it is described an execution model where real-time imprecise mobile agents do not previously know their itineraries. The mobile agent route must be defined so as to meet a firm deadline while it maximizes the mission benefit
